"In this lively and accessible account of the Araceae family, Deni Bown conveys her enthusiasm for a magnificent group of plants which has a dazzling variety of foliage and colour. Her authoritative introduction to the aroids includes a discussion of their anatomy, morphology, evolution, ecology and distribution, and this is followed by chapters on the aroids of different habitats: temperate and subtropical montane woodlands, aquatic and wetland zones, Mediterranean and arid regions, and tropical rainforest. More specific aspects of this diverse and bizarre family are described in chapters on reproduction, giant tuberous species, edible aroids, and medicinal and folk uses. Aroids: Plants of the Arum Family has an introduction by Dr Simon Mayo of the Royal Botanic Gardens, Kew, and the text is fully referenced and an up-to-date check list of genera, a glossary and selected bibliography are provided. Complemented by outstanding colour photographs by the author and 50 line drawings, this is a much-need survey of an economically important family of plants which has considerable curiosity value and visual impact."--Book jacket.
